What Is a Miter Saw and How Does It Work?

A miter saw is a specialized power tool designed for making precise crosscuts and angled cuts in woodworking projects. It typically features a circular saw blade that is mounted on a swinging arm, allowing the blade to be lowered onto the material being cut.

How it works:
Blade Movement: The blade can tilt left or right to create beveled cuts and can also be adjusted to different angles for miter cuts, commonly 15 to 45 degrees.
Materials: Miter saws are effective for cutting various materials, including wood, plastic, and sometimes metal, depending on the blade used.
Usage: By placing the workpiece against the fence and pulling down the blade, users achieve clean, accurate cuts. This makes it ideal for tasks such as framing, molding, and trim work.

Types of Miter Saws:
Standard Miter Saw: Best for basic miter cuts.
Compound Miter Saw: Allows for bevel and miter cuts simultaneously.
Sliding Compound Miter Saw: Features a sliding mechanism for wider cuts, accommodating larger pieces of material.

Overall, the miter saw stands as an essential tool in woodworking and construction, facilitating intricate cuts that enhance the quality and aesthetics of projects.

What Key Features Should You Consider When Choosing a Miter Saw?

When choosing a miter saw, several key features should be considered to ensure optimal performance and suitability for your projects.

  • Cutting Capacity: The cutting capacity refers to the maximum width and thickness of the material that the saw can handle. A saw with a larger cutting capacity allows for more versatility in cutting wider and thicker materials, which is essential for larger projects.
  • Motor Power: The power of the motor is critical as it determines the speed and efficiency of the saw. A more powerful motor can tackle harder materials and maintain consistent performance under load, making it a vital feature for professional use.
  • Bevel and Miter Angles: The ability to adjust bevel and miter angles allows for precise angled cuts, which are often required in trim work and other applications. Look for a saw that offers easy and accurate adjustments for a range of angles, ideally with positive stops for common angles.
  • Blade Size: The size of the blade impacts the depth and width of the cut. Common blade sizes for miter saws are 10-inch and 12-inch, with larger blades providing deeper cuts. Selecting the appropriate blade size for your needs is crucial for achieving the desired results.
  • Laser Guide or LED Light: A laser guide or LED light helps improve cutting accuracy by illuminating the cutting line. This feature is particularly beneficial in low-light conditions, ensuring that cuts are precise and aligned correctly.
  • Portability: If you plan to move your miter saw between job sites, consider its weight and design. Lightweight and compact models are easier to transport, while features like foldable stands can enhance portability and setup time.
  • Dust Collection System: A good dust collection system helps keep the workspace clean and reduces airborne particles. Look for saws with integrated dust bags or ports that can be connected to a vacuum for better dust management.
  • Safety Features: Safety features such as blade guards, electric brakes, and a trigger lock are essential for minimizing the risk of accidents. Ensure that the miter saw you choose includes reliable safety mechanisms to protect the user during operation.

How Does Blade Size Influence Performance?

Blade size significantly impacts the performance of a miter saw in various ways.

  • Cutting Capacity: The diameter of the blade directly influences the maximum thickness of material that can be cut. Larger blades, typically 12 inches, can handle thicker lumber, making them suitable for larger projects, while smaller blades, like 10 inches, are more limited in cutting depth.
  • Accuracy and Precision: Blade size can also affect the precision of cuts. A larger blade may provide a smoother cut due to its higher number of teeth, which can lead to better finishes on the edges of the material, whereas smaller blades may not cut as cleanly, especially in tougher materials.
  • Speed of Cuts: Larger blades tend to spin at lower RPMs compared to smaller blades, which can result in slower cutting speeds. However, the trade-off is that larger blades can maintain cutting power in harder materials, whereas smaller blades may stall more easily under pressure.
  • Weight and Portability: Miter saws with larger blades are generally heavier and less portable than those with smaller blades. This can be a consideration for users who need to transport their tools frequently for job sites, as a lighter saw can be easier to maneuver and set up.
  • Versatility: The choice of blade size can also affect the versatility of the miter saw. A 12-inch saw can often handle a wider range of projects, from crown molding to large framing tasks, whereas a 10-inch saw might be more suited for smaller, precision cuts like trim work.

Why Are Cutting Angles Important for Different Projects?

According to the Woodworkers Guild of America, miter saws are specifically designed to make accurate angled cuts, which are essential for tasks like framing, molding, and furniture making. The ability to adjust the cutting angle allows for versatility in project designs, enabling woodworkers to achieve clean joints and seamless fits. This precision is especially critical in projects that require aesthetic appeal, such as cabinetry or decorative woodwork.

The underlying mechanism involves the geometry of the cuts. For instance, a miter cut is typically used for corners or joints, where two pieces meet at an angle, such as in picture frames or baseboards. If the angle is even slightly off, it can lead to gaps or misalignment, compromising the structural integrity and visual appeal of the project. Furthermore, research by the National Wood Flooring Association indicates that accurate cuts can reduce waste and increase efficiency, as poorly cut angles often lead to additional time and material expenditures in correction and reworking.

What Common Mistakes Should You Avoid to Ensure Safety and Efficiency with a Miter Saw?

Common mistakes to avoid with a miter saw include:

  • Improper Setup: Failing to set up the miter saw correctly can lead to inaccurate cuts and potential safety hazards. Ensure the saw is on a stable surface, and that the blade is properly aligned and tightened before use.
  • Neglecting Safety Gear: Not wearing appropriate safety gear, such as goggles and ear protection, significantly increases the risk of injury. Always protect your eyes from flying debris and your ears from loud noise, especially during prolonged use.
  • Ignoring the User Manual: Skipping the user manual can result in misuse of the saw, causing both safety issues and inefficient operation. Familiarize yourself with the specific features and safety protocols outlined in the manual to ensure proper handling.
  • Forgetting to Measure Twice: Rushing through measurements may lead to incorrect cuts, wasting material and time. Always double-check your measurements before making any cuts to ensure precision and reduce errors.
  • Overreaching or Improper Body Position: Standing in an awkward position or overreaching while cutting can lead to loss of control and accidents. Maintain a stable stance with both feet firmly planted and keep your hands away from the blade to enhance safety.
  • Not Using a Sacrificial Board: Failing to use a sacrificial board can lead to tear-out on the cut edge and damage to the workpiece. Placing a scrap piece of wood underneath your workpiece can provide a clean cut and protect the blade.
  • Cutting Without a Support System: Attempting to cut large pieces without proper support can result in an unstable cut and may cause the material to bind or kickback. Utilize extensions or a support table to stabilize longer workpieces during the cutting process.
  • Neglecting Blade Maintenance: Using a dull or dirty blade can compromise the quality of your cuts and increase the risk of accidents. Regularly inspect and clean the blade, and replace it when necessary to maintain optimal performance.
